Class Hierarchy
- java.lang.Object
- io.deephaven.enterprise.auth.AuthenticationClientManagerBase (implements io.deephaven.enterprise.auth.PublicKeyAuthenticationClient)
- io.deephaven.enterprise.auth.AuthenticationClientManager (implements io.deephaven.enterprise.auth.AuthenticationClient, java.lang.AutoCloseable)
- io.deephaven.enterprise.auth.AuthenticationClientManager.Null
- io.deephaven.enterprise.auth.GrpcAuthenticationClientManager (implements io.deephaven.enterprise.auth.AuthenticationClient, java.lang.AutoCloseable)
- io.deephaven.enterprise.auth.AuthenticationClientManager (implements io.deephaven.enterprise.auth.AuthenticationClient, java.lang.AutoCloseable)
- io.deephaven.enterprise.auth.AuthenticationClientManagerBase.TokenFactoryBase (implements io.deephaven.enterprise.auth.TokenFactoryFactory.TokenFactory)
- io.deephaven.enterprise.auth.AuthenticationClientManagerBase.SingleClientTokenFactory
- io.deephaven.enterprise.auth.AuthenticationServiceConstants
- io.deephaven.enterprise.auth.AuthenticationServiceCommon
- io.deephaven.enterprise.auth.AuthToken (implements java.io.Serializable)
- io.deephaven.enterprise.auth.AuthUtil
- io.deephaven.enterprise.auth.ClientAuthMethod
- io.deephaven.enterprise.auth.GrpcAuthenticationClientManager.NonceData
- io.deephaven.enterprise.auth.GrpcAuthUtils
- io.deephaven.enterprise.auth.KeyAgreementKeyGenerator
- io.deephaven.enterprise.auth.KeyPairFile
- io.deephaven.enterprise.auth.PubKeyFile
- io.deephaven.enterprise.auth.MultiHomedTrustManager (implements javax.net.ssl.X509TrustManager)
- io.deephaven.enterprise.auth.PublicKeyUtil
- io.deephaven.enterprise.auth.SimpleUserContext (implements io.deephaven.enterprise.auth.UserContext)
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- io.deephaven.enterprise.auth.ConfigurationVerificationException
- java.lang.RuntimeException
- io.deephaven.UncheckedDeephavenException
- io.deephaven.enterprise.auth.AuthException
- io.deephaven.enterprise.auth.AlreadyAuthenticatedException
- io.deephaven.enterprise.auth.AuthenticationFailure
- io.deephaven.enterprise.auth.AuthenticationRejected
- io.deephaven.enterprise.auth.NotAuthenticatedException
- io.deephaven.enterprise.auth.PubPrivKeyException
- io.deephaven.enterprise.auth.TokenCreationException
- io.deephaven.enterprise.auth.TokenVerificationException
- io.deephaven.enterprise.auth.UnavailableException
- io.deephaven.enterprise.auth.AuthException
- io.deephaven.UncheckedDeephavenException
- java.lang.Exception
- io.deephaven.enterprise.auth.AuthenticationClientManagerBase (implements io.deephaven.enterprise.auth.PublicKeyAuthenticationClient)
Interface Hierarchy
- io.deephaven.enterprise.auth.AuthenticationClientManager.ClientTransportStatusChangeListener
- java.lang.Cloneable
- io.deephaven.enterprise.auth.UserContext (also extends com.fishlib.base.log.LogOutputAppendable, java.io.Serializable)
- com.fishlib.base.log.LogOutputAppendable
- io.deephaven.enterprise.auth.UserContext (also extends java.lang.Cloneable, java.io.Serializable)
- java.io.Serializable
- io.deephaven.enterprise.auth.UserContext (also extends java.lang.Cloneable, com.fishlib.base.log.LogOutputAppendable)
- io.deephaven.enterprise.auth.TokenFactoryFactory.TokenFactory
- io.deephaven.enterprise.auth.TokenVerificationClient
- io.deephaven.enterprise.auth.TokenAuthenticationClient
- io.deephaven.enterprise.auth.TokenFactoryFactory
- io.deephaven.enterprise.auth.PublicKeyAuthenticationClient
- io.deephaven.enterprise.auth.AuthenticationClient
- io.deephaven.enterprise.auth.PublicKeyAuthenticationClient
- io.deephaven.enterprise.auth.TokenFactoryFactory
- io.deephaven.enterprise.auth.TokenAuthenticationClient
Enum Class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
- io.deephaven.enterprise.auth.AuthenticationServiceCommon.TokenRequestType
- io.deephaven.enterprise.auth.AuthException.Tag
- io.deephaven.enterprise.auth.GrpcAuthUtils.LogStacktrace
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)